Transaction 158364b37d765c96ca4de1126c7fa254cdeae784f79f65b517f98b892dec9b36

1 Input
2 Outputs
  • 158364b37d765c96ca4de1126c7fa254cdeae784f79f65b517f98b892dec9b36:0
  • value  1611253
    address  375WJUUwo9drU1Tsg4AgXWsqmCqw2hxQPB
  • 158364b37d765c96ca4de1126c7fa254cdeae784f79f65b517f98b892dec9b36:1
  • value  486133
    address  15JNrmvR8ppkcvVN8XV2j2ZXxmosCJpMeo